Printer Overview
Light Status
Off
This indicates that the Wi-Fi radio is
turned off and the printer is not
connected to a wireless network.
Blinks
The Wi-Fi radio is turned on and the
continuously
printer is searching for available wireless
networks within range.

On
The Wi-Fi radio is turned on and there is a
working connection between the printer
and a wireless network.
